What is the slope of the line with the coordinates, (-4, -3), (-1, 1), and (2, 5)

Answer:

1.333333... (only using (2,5) and (-4,-3)

Step-by-step explanation:

You do m=(y2-y1)/(x2-x1)

m=(-3-5)/(-4-2)=1.3333333...
